OOo (all versions) run on windows XP pro, home, and most other MS and
non-MS OS's...  Potentially you downloaded the wrong file for XP.

In addition it shouldn't take 3 disks. The normal windows download is
~ 90MB ...  Try this link for the correct file (select "continue to
download"):
http://download.openoffice.org/2.0.4/contribute.html?product=OpenOffice.org&os=win&lang=en&version=2.0.4

There are shops that do offer to send you a CD if you really want one...
